Plans submitted for a distillery at Cloghan


Plans have been submitted to Donegal County Council for a new distillery at Cummirk, Cloghan.
The plans include the construction of a distillery complex building to accommodate an ancillary office/ reception and toilet area, a storage area, bottling line, plant room, milling mash tun, fermentation, pallet and still areas as well as external silos and a sewage treatment system along with all associated site development works.
Its also proposed to change the use of the existing shed to a distillery research and development centre.
Retention permission is being sought for altered roofline and side extension to existing shed to accommodate the change of use.
A natura impact statement has been carried out.
The application was lodged with Donegal County Council this week with a decision expected in October.
